Common Problems: BMW M3
Known issues reported by owners and MOT testers.
- Rod Bearing Wear(Serious)
S54 and S65 cars are well known for rod-bearing wear, especially if oil changes have been stretched or the cars have seen regular track use. Left too long, the engine can destroy itself.
- Throttle Actuator Failure(Serious)
The V8 M3 uses electric throttle actuators that fail with age and heat, putting the car into limp mode. Many cars have already had one or both done.
